My kids love glow sticks and I love that they come in the dollar bins at Target and Michaels. The containers they come in though are less than pretty especially if you want to give them as a gift. Repackage the glow sticks in these cute gum ball tubes or plastic pretzel bags and you have an adorable Valentine’s treat. Just be careful not to “crack” the sticks when you are repackaging or they will begin to glow.
